Gymnastics beats FC

By Andrew Smith | Feb 12, 2025 11:20 PM

The New Palestine gymnastics team had another strong outing Wednesday, beating Franklin Central 105.625-96.15. The Dragons swept the top five places on floor exercise. J.J. Fee, in her first meet back from injury, won with a 9.425. Lynzie Stiller was second (9.175), followed by Lexi Hall (8.875), Kalle Jones (8.85) and Olivia Frank (8.65). The Dragons took five of the top six places on bars. Hall (8.85) won. Stiller was third (8.65), Fee fourth (8.175), Chiara Polo fifth (8.05) and Frank sixth (7.725). Hall won vault with 8.925. Frank was third (8.4), Stiller fourth (8.35) and Polo sixth (8.25). On balance beam, Hall finished second (9.0), with Fee third (8.925), Polo fourth (8.875), Jones fifth (8.825) and Stiller sixth (8.475). Hall won the all-around (35.65), with Stiller third (34.65), Fee fourth (34.55), Polo fifth (33.325) and Jones sixth (33.275). The Dragons are next in action Saturday at the Bloomington North Valentine's Invitational.
